Floyd Ott Obituary

A memorial service for Floyd L. Ott, 91, Eudora, will be held at 1:00 p.m. Saturday, April 1st, at Warren-McElwain Mortuary – Eudora Chapel, Eudora, KS. He passed away March 15, 2017 at home.

Floyd was born in Eudora to Arthur and Clara Ott on September 19, 1925. He graduated from Eudora High School, and was a veteran of World War II, serving in the Merchant Marines and Navy. He married Clara Elizabeth (Becky) Hauck on February 29, 1948 in Higginsville, Missouri. Floyd was a farmer. He also sold garden and orchard produce at Lawrence Farmers Market for 30 years. He was an avid hunter and fisherman. Floyd was a member of St. Paul United Church of Christ, Eudora Odd Fellows, VFW, Douglas County Farm Bureau, and Wauka-tauy Wildlife Association.

Floyd was preceded in death by his wife Becky, and their daughter Roberta Farris of Topeka. He is survived by daughters Jane Barthurst, Richmond, Virginia, and Peggy Skaggs, Westcliffe, Colorado; six grandchildren; and 13 great-grandchildren.

In lieu of flowers, memorials may be made in his name to Visiting Nurses Hospice and may be sent in care of the Warren-McElwain Mortuary.
